  9. Version V2

    21,333 downloads

    Version 2 Changes: - Hand tags fix - Removal of LODs (not going to re-weight the LODs as well) --------- ORIGINAL FILE Original readme: Luke Skywalker, as seen in The Return of the Jedi. Requested by Toshi's friends at The Void. Lightsaber included for your slashing pleasure. What's Included: - Single player support, including facial animations. Customizable in the character creation menu. - Bot Support. - NPC Support. - New Sounds. - Team Support. Known Bugs: - Slight clipping in certain animations, unavoidable thanks to the JKA skeleton. NPC names: Luke - Basic Outfit Luke_fd - Basic/flap down Luke_tunic - Tunic Luke_robeup - Robed, hood up Luke_robedn - Robed, hood down Luke_endor - Rebel outfit Luke_bobble - LOL Special Thanks: Thanks to Leofus, for supplying great sounds, as usual. Thanks to Buffy, DT and Vergil for testing it. Many thanks to Buffy for making the bot file. Special thanks to everyone at The Void for their feedback and support. Installation: Simply extract the pk3(s) to the gamedata/base folder of your Jedi Academy directory.

  21. Looks like the faces may have been turbosmoothed (3ds Max modifier for increasing polys), then stuck into UDK with an auto generated normal map from the diffuse. The work done here is impressive, but for the love of god use Hapslash's improved models. Those Stormtroopers are horrible lol.
  22. Haps Stormtrooper is a rebuild of the base JO Stormtrooper by Raven, he edited the model and repainted it which is why the texture sheet layouts are almost identical to Raven's. My Stormtrooper has a higher than usual triangle count and is the ROTJ armor. It's posted here because it's for Chalk's project so he has a 100% user-made Stormtrooper. About the lens: Then lens are black and only shine dark green when the light hits them.
